Title: Michael O'Keefe: Innovator in Downhole Fluid Analysis
Introduction
Michael O'Keefe, an accomplished inventor based in Blackmans Bay, Australia, has made significant contributions to the field of downhole fluid analysis. With a remarkable portfolio of 13 patents, O'Keefe has been at the forefront of innovative technologies that enhance the efficiency and accuracy of fluid measurement in the oil and gas industry.
Latest Patents
Among his latest creations, O'Keefe has developed patented methods for downhole fluid analysis. These methods facilitate fluid analysis measurements during the withdrawal of a downhole tool from the surface. His innovation allows for fluid to be collected within a fluid analysis system of the tool, where it can be subjected to wellbore pressure during the retrieval process. This continuous or interval-based recording of various measurements—such as optical density, gas oil ratio, fluid density, viscosity, temperature, and pressure—enables accurate determination of critical properties like saturation pressure and the asphaltene onset pressure.
In addition, O'Keefe's patents include methods and apparatus for characterizing petroleum fluids that are contaminated with drilling mud. This inventive approach compensates for the presence of drilling mud during real-time analysis, leading to a precise characterization of a broad spectrum of fluid properties. The system he designed effectively measures viscosity and density under formation conditions, accounting for discrepancies between those conditions and flowline measurement settings. A significant aspect of O'Keefe's work is the derivation of live fluid density, free from the effects of mud filtrate contamination, based on a scaling coefficient relating to the measured gas-oil ratio.
Career Highlights
O'Keefe's successful career is anchored at Schlumberger Technology Corporation, a leading company in oilfield services. His work emphasizes the importance of innovation in solving complex challenges within the energy sector. With a focus on real-time measurements and fluid behavior in dynamic environments, O'Keefe has positioned himself as a pivotal figure in advancing petroleum engineering.
Collaborations
Michael O'Keefe has collaborated with notable professionals in his field, including Oliver Clinton Mullins and Chengli Dong. These partnerships have fostered advancements in technology and research, contributing to the shared goal of improving fluid analysis in downhole applications.
